Bitcoin Mining: A Deep Dive into the Blockchain's Core

Bitcoin mining is a vital role in the functioning of the blockchain. It embodies the process of confirming transactions and adding them to the immutable ledger. Miners, using specialized equipment, tackle complex algorithmic problems. The first miner to find the solution gets to add a set of transactions to the blockchain, receiving copyright as remuneration.

Unlocking Bitcoin's Potential: Mastering the Art of Mining

Mining Bitcoin is a fundamental process that underpins the entire blockchain ecosystem.

It involves complex algorithms that require significant processing power. Miners compete to decipher these problems, and the first miner to find a solution is rewarded with newly minted Bitcoins. This incentivizes participation and ensures the stability of the network.

Mastering the art of mining requires a deep understanding of mining principles. It involves selecting the right mining rigs, configuring programs, and staying up-to-date with the latest trends in the field.

  • Sophisticated miners may even delve into group mining to increase their chances of success.
  • While mining can be profitable, it also comes with its own risks, such as high electricity costs and the constantly evolving technological advancements.
